Continued "Trial" and "License this program" issue on "new" computer...

  • May 22, 2014
  • 1 reply
  • 162 views

I downloaded Adobe Acrobat XI Pro on my new computer from the Files on my old Computer. I do not have access to my old computer anymore. The 'Help' on my new computer is showing 'Deactivation' as a 'gray' option. I have a serial number (registered on the Adobe site) that when entered (Since it keeps telling me this is a trial version) tells me to contact Customer Support. On the Registration Page on Adobe it states this number is Registered to Adobe 9 (yet Adobe XI Pro was working on my old computer). I have no problem downloading Adobe 9 on my new computer...if it will work, but cannot find the files for download (and do not have my old computer...which only had Adobe Acrobat XI Pro). Suggestions? Just want my Adobe Acrobat Pro to work again...Thanks in advance for any assistance...

    uninstall acrobat xi and clean, Download Adobe Reader and Acrobat Cleaner Tool - Adobe Labs

    then reinstall the version of acrobat for which you have a serial number.
